AceShowbiz - Marvel comic book legend Stan Lee's business manager has officially been charged with four misdemeanours linked to filing an alleged false police report last month.

Keya Morgan was charged on Friday, June 22 with two counts of filing a false report of an emergency to an agency, and two counts of filing a false report to a peace officer, according to The Blast.

Morgan was arrested on June 11 after reportedly falsely claiming burglars had entered Stan Lee's home and locked everyone out of the house.

Police officials in Los Angeles investigated the complaint and determined he had fabricated the claims.

Immediately following Morgan's arrest, Lee won a temporary restraining order against his former business manager.
